Best Hikes in Telluride

Looking for the best hikes in beautiful Telluride? Telluride, Colorado – there’s a reason there are songs written about this place! If you have made it to this gorgeous mountain town in summer and are looking to stretch your legs, you’ve come to the right corner of the internet. There are plenty of options ranging from easy to hard. Just be sure to check trailhead parking beforehand, as some are fairly limited and require you to get dropped off or find other ways to them. You will also want take weather/the season into consideration. The hiking will be best from June to October, however you can do some winter hiking with spikes in the spring/late fall as well. TELLURIDE RIVER TRAIL

If you’re looking for a nice stroll with beautiful scenery, start at the Telluride River Trail which is an easy 4 mile out and back hike with distant views of Bridal Veil Falls. This trail starts in the town of Telluride and meanders its way along the river towards Telluride Peak!

BRIDAL VEIL FALLS

Bridal Veil Falls Black Bear Pass Loop is an iconic Telluride hike and a great next option if you are looking for an up close and personal look at Bridal Veil Falls! This is a 3 mile moderate loop that really showcases the beauty found right in Telluride. Be sure to check the trailhead signs for information on property lines.

BEAR CREEK TRAIL

Bear Creek Trail is another moderate option with waterfalls and incredible views of Telluride and the surrounding mountains as well! It is a 4.5 mile out and back trail that starts near the Telluride town park! One thing I love about this trail is it’s literally right off of town. As you finish, you can walk right to a restaurant or brewery to refuel! It’s also an incredible option in the spring. Although you’ll be hiking in snow, the waterfall is quite the sight when frozen. Just pack your spikes if you plan to attempt this trail before June!

SEE FOREVER TRAIL

If you’re wanting more of a bird’s eye view of the area, check out the See Forever Trail! Trust me, it lives up to its name. There’s no parking at the trailhead, so you will have to ride the gondola to the top of Coonskin Mountain from Mountain Village and take off from there. It is absolutely worth the 5 mile moderate out and back hike to see views of the surrounding mountains from above the valley. 

JUD WIEBE MEMORIAL TRAIL

If you’re looking for a 3 mile leg-burning loop look no further than the Jud Wiebe Memorial Trail. This will show you the Telluride valley from the north slope. Most people recommend hiking the loop clockwise for the views!!

The last two hikes we’ll go over take you up into beautiful alpine lakes!

BLUE LAKE

Blue Lake is a moderate to hard 6.5 mile out and back trail that is absolutely worth the effort! This is a trail where the views are stunning the entire time. You start at Bridal Veil Falls for both of these last two hikes and have mountain views the entire time. There’s just no way not to have a great hike!

SILVER LAKE

Last but certainly not least, we have Silver Lake! Trail conditions vary a bit on this trail, so be prepared for some possible creek crossings that might involve submerged shoes depending on season, and maybe a little mud here and there. Parking also varies depending on availability along the road to Bridal Veil Falls power station. Keep in mind that parking location could add on a bit to total mileage. Although this lake is a bit smaller than Blue Lake, the views are breathtaking and absolutely worth your efforts! Depending on where you are able to park, the trail is right around 3 miles out and back, with a pretty steep elevation gain.
